Description
TeleSolv Consulting has an immediate opportunity to work with the Federal Government as a
Project Management Consultant
Level III.


Duties / Responsibilities:


  • Assist the Coast Guard in assessing current Project Management Practices and Project management Tools. With this assessment, provide the Coast Guard with an implementation strategy to best meet the future needs of the Coast Guard.
  • Drive the support efforts to establish Microsoft Project Online as the USCG Technology division's Project Management Information System (PMIS) in alignment with the functional requirements set forth in the Configuration and Change Management Policy.
  • This includes but is not limited to:
  • Inventory of existing PMIS tools used to accomplish project work
  • Establishing permissions structure based on access requirements
  • Defining Organizational Data
  • Establishing the Enterprise Resource Pool and Resource Breakdown Structure
  • Configuration of time and task progress tracking
  • Planning for tool adoption and enhancing usability
  • Defining the Project Lifecycle and automated workflows
  • Defining the maintenance of the PMIS
  • Lead a team providing tailored solutions for each of the items above to ensure that all operational requirements are met, including recommendations to account for capability gaps.
  • This position must be available to the customer via telephone between the hours of 0800 and 1630 EST, Monday through Friday, and must respond ta request for discussion or resolution of technical problems within 24 hours of notification.
  • Understanding of Project Online Management capabilities and architecture including the following:
  • SharePoint Online platform framework and supported functionality regarding integration with Project Online
  • Project Web App (PWA) SharePoint collection site development and customization
  • Development of Project Online Objects including but not limited to:
  • Core entity Objects such as Projects, Tasks, Assignments, Resources, Calendars
  • Business Entity Objects such as Timesheets, Portfolios, and Models
  • Support Entity Objects such as security and validation
  • Additionally, the Senior Project Management Consultant shall assist in establishing and continuously improving the USCG's project management framework and processes, assist in the development of a project management curriculum aligned to that framework that supports Federal Acquisition Certification for Program and Project Managers (FACP/PM) requirements, conduct project management classroom training that enables FAC-P/PM, and provide mentoring of USCG Program and Project Managers (P/PM). This includes providing guidance to improve business process reengineering and enable effective planning, management and execution of strategic programs and projects.
